In Britain roundabouts are on the way out! The UK is quietly replacing roundabouts with traffic lights to improve traffic flow.
The UK is quietly replacing roundabouts with traffic lights. The US is doing the exact opposite. Both cite safety and traffic flow. So who is right? The Guardian - Cities
In England where the traffic circle or roundabout was first invented in 1908 there is a real shift in policy to slow down the installation of roundabouts and also to reconfigure many back to other traffic control methods.
“Roundabouts are brilliant at moving car traffic, but not a safe space for people who cycle or are crossing on foot,” says Grant, who, mindful of the emotional nature of this issue, is careful to talk of “people who cycle” and “people who drive” rather than “cyclists” and “motorists”.
